Host

A host serves as a central device or entity in various contexts, primarily in computing and communications, that aids in networking and data management, or in managing online interactions.

Definition

In technological and computing contexts, the term “host” has multiple meanings:

  1. Computer Networking: In computer networks, a host is a machine, often a computer or server, that provides resources, services, or applications to other devices on a network. These hosts use networking protocols to communicate with other hosts.
  2. Online Communications: In Internet communications, such as chat rooms, a host (or moderator) is an individual who manages the conversation, ensuring adherence to guidelines and managing user interactions.

Examples

Computer Networking Host Example

  • Web Server: A web server that hosts websites and provides web pages to users’ browsers when requested.
  • File Server: A computer that hosts and manages files, enabling users to store and access shared files.
  • Mail Server: This host manages and distributes emails; Gmail and Outlook servers are prominent examples.

Online Communications Host Example

  • Chat Room Moderator: A person managing a chat room on platforms like IRC or Discord, ensuring rules are followed and moderating discussions.
  • Webinar Host: Responsible for managing an online webinar session, facilitating discussions, and handling questions from participants.

Frequently Asked Questions (FAQs)

Q: What is the primary function of a computer networking host?
A: The primary function of a host in computer networking is to provide and manage access to resources, services, or applications to other network devices.

Q: Can a single device act as a host for multiple services?
A: Yes, a single device such as a server can host multiple services, like web services, email services, and database management systems.

Q: What responsibilities fall under the role of an online communications host?
A: The responsibilities may include moderating user behavior, maintaining discussion flow, enforcing chat rules, handling disputes, and facilitating Q&A sessions.

Q: How does the role of a host differ between computer networking and online communications?
A: In computer networking, a host (typically a physical or virtual server) focuses on providing networked services and applications. In online communications, a host often refers to a person managing interactions and discussions in a chat room or online event.

  • Server: A type of host specifically designed to manage network resources and provide services to other computers.
  • Client: A device or program that accesses services provided by a server.
  • Node: Any active, physical, electronic device within a network that can send, receive, or forward information; this includes hosts.
  • Moderator: An individual who oversees discussion forums, chat rooms, or online communications platforms to enforce rules and facilitate conversations.

Online References

Suggested Books for Further Studies

  • “Computer Networking: A Top-Down Approach” by James F. Kurose and Keith W. Ross
  • “TCP/IP Illustrated, Volume 1: The Protocols” by W. Richard Stevens
  • “Web Security and Commerce” by Simson Garfinkel and Gene Spafford
  • “Online Communication and Collaboration: A Reader” by Helen Donelan, Karen Kear, and Magnus Ramage

Fundamentals of Host: Computing and Communications Basics Quiz

### In computer networks, what primary role does a host play? - [x] Provides resources, services, and applications to other devices. - [ ] Acts only as a receiver of services. - [ ] Does not participate in any form of network communication. - [ ] None of the above. > **Explanation:** In computer networks, a host provides resources, services, and applications to other connected devices. ### Can a single computer act as a host for both a web server and a file server? - [x] Yes, with adequate resources, a single computer can host multiple services. - [ ] No, each service requires a dedicated computer. - [ ] Only in local networks. - [ ] Only during peak usage times. > **Explanation:** A single computer can act as a host for both a web server and a file server if it has the necessary resources and configurations. ### What is the main responsibility of a chat room host? - [ ] To advertise products. - [ ] To write code. - [x] To manage discussions, enforce rules, and mediate disputes. - [ ] To provide technical support for chat software. > **Explanation:** The main responsibility of a chat room host is to manage discussions, enforce rules, and mediate disputes to ensure a productive and respectful interaction. ### Which device in a network can be considered as a host? - [x] Any device that provides resources, services, or applications. - [ ] Only devices connected to the Internet. - [ ] Only file storage devices. - [ ] Only personal computers. > **Explanation:** Any device that provides resources, services, or applications to other devices in a network can be considered a host. ### What is a key difference between a server and a regular computer in terms of hosting? - [x] Servers are optimized to manage and provide resources to many clients simultaneously. - [ ] Servers can only host a single service at a time. - [ ] Regular computers cannot connect to the Internet. - [ ] Servers do not participate in network communications. > **Explanation:** Servers are specially optimized to manage and provide resources to many clients simultaneously, which differentiates them from regular computers. ### In an online webinar, what is a primary task of the host? - [x] Facilitating the session and managing participant interactions. - [ ] Writing the webinar script. - [ ] Promoting other webinars. - [ ] Designing the webinar platform. > **Explanation:** The primary task of the host in an online webinar is to facilitate the session and manage participant interactions to ensure a smooth and productive event. ### What is a host in the context of computer networks? - [ ] A type of malware. - [x] A machine that provides resources or services to other devices. - [ ] A type of client. - [ ] A network protocol. > **Explanation:** In the context of computer networks, a host is a machine that provides resources or services to other devices. ### Which term refers specifically to an individual managing a chat room? - [ ] Server - [x] Moderator - [ ] Node - [ ] Client > **Explanation:** A moderator is the individual managing a chat room, ensuring that discussions follow set guidelines and rules. ### Can a client device also act as a host in certain situations? - [x] Yes, a client device can act as a host if it provides resources or services. - [ ] No, a client device and a host are always mutually exclusive. - [ ] Only in peer-to-peer networks. - [ ] Only if connected to a server. > **Explanation:** A client device can act as a host if it starts providing resources or services, often seen in peer-to-peer networks. ### Which of the following terms is related to a host in networking? - [x] Node - [ ] Malware - [ ] Compiler - [ ] API Gateway > **Explanation:** A node is a term related to a host in networking, representing any active electronic device that can send, receive, or forward information.

Thank you for exploring the multifaceted term “Host” in the realms of computing and communications with us, and for challenging yourself with our quiz questions. Keep enhancing your understanding and capabilities!


Wednesday, August 7, 2024

Accounting Terms Lexicon

Discover comprehensive accounting definitions and practical insights. Empowering students and professionals with clear and concise explanations for a better understanding of financial terms.